Ability to turn asteroid search off in tracking station


Recommended Posts

I had my fun with asteroids for some time but now they are more of an annoyance than useful. Kerbin always looks haunted by question marks in zoomed out map view and all those untracked asteroid marks occlude my own ships.

So I suggest it could be possible to turn the asteroid search program off in tracking station and while it is turned off, no new untracked asteroids would appear around Kerbin until I turn it on again.

That would probably be useful.

In the meantime you can hover your mouse at the center top of the map screen, and turn off the visibility of Unknown Objects by clicking off the icon on the dropdown that appears. A similar option is available in the tracking station. Alas, I dont know if the switch setting remains persistent across switching spacecraft, or a reload. I suspect it doesn't.
